Homemade PicklesCucumber, a relatively easy-to-make type of pickle, everyone knows, refreshing, sour, and crispy, very delicious.Today, let's share my homemade cucumber pickling recipe with my friends. Those who like it can try it.

This timePickled Cucumbers, I have some tricks up my sleeve, cucumbers are easy to become mushy when pickled, so it's easy to lose their texture.Therefore, this time I remove the cucumber flesh and only pickle the cucumber skin, so the taste is crisp and fresh after pickling.

  How to Make Pickled CucumbersCrispy and fresh, no additives, delicious and healthy

  Ingredients750g cucumbersSalt2 teaspoons, 20g oil, dried chili peppers,Sichuan peppercorns1 teaspoon, freshginger2 pieces,white sugar20g, 30g white wine,soy sauce300g, fragrantvinegar15g, 1 head of garlic

1. Wash the cucumbers, use a small spoon to cut a groove along the cucumber flesh.

2. Remove the cucumber flesh.

3. Scrape off the remaining cucumber flesh.

4. Cut the cucumber skin into long strips, sprinkle with salt and marinate for 1 hour.

5. After marinating, drain the cucumber brine.

6. Wrap the cucumber skin in clean muslin, squeeze out excess water.
